Effect of Regimes of Processing Pulsed Flows of Plasma on the Corrosion Properties of Structural Steels

An investigation is performed of the effect the treatment of a pulsed plasma flow has on samples of two shapes (flat and cylindrical) made of structural steels (St45, 40Kh, 65G, ShKh15, 40KhN2MA). Processing is done under different conditions with varying parameters (pulse duration, capacitor bank charging voltage, and the type of working gas). Data show that after treatment, corrosion resistance increases for most of the considered grades of steel. The most effective processing parameters are established for each grade of steel.
